Groundbreaking Brain Implant Empowers ALS Patient as ‘First Power User’ to Speak

In a world where technology is rapidly advancing, stories like that of Harrell offer a glimmer of hope for individuals battling neurodegenerative diseases like Amyotrophic Lateral Sclerosis (ALS). As Harrell articulately expresses to MIT Technology Review, “Living with a disease like ALS, you are supposed to have diminished dreams. I do not.” His journey highlights the intersection of neuroscience and technology, paving the way for revolutionary advancements in communication.

The Breakthrough of Brain-Computer Interfaces

Harrell’s story begins three years ago, when he was grappling with the profound effects of ALS. By the age of 45, the disease had significantly hindered his mobility and ability to communicate, leaving him reliant on others for basic tasks. It was during this challenging time that Harrell took a significant leap of faith. He collaborated with David Brandman, an associate professor of neurological surgery at the University of California, Davis, and his research team. Recognizing the potential of brain implants to enhance communication, Harrell chose to participate in a groundbreaking trial.

The Implantation Procedure

In July 2023, Harrell underwent a five-hour surgical operation where doctors implanted four arrays of 64 electrodes each into his brain. These electrodes were designed to capture and interpret the electrical signals produced by his brain activity when attempting to speak. To facilitate connectivity to the computer that would decode his thoughts into speech, each pair of arrays was linked to a “pedestal” connection point, creating two docking locations on his skull.

Decoding Neural Signals into Speech

At the core of this procedure lies the team’s innovative algorithms designed to decode brain activity into speech. The system primarily monitors the brain’s speech motor cortex, a crucial area responsible for orchestrating the muscle movements involved in speaking. This pioneering approach represents a significant advancement in the field of brain-computer interfaces (BCIs).

Personalized Speech Decoders

To turn neural activity into coherent speech, the researchers focused on the 39 phonemes that comprise the American English language. By mapping the brain’s activity associated with producing each phoneme, they were able to engineer a personalized speech decoder. As Nicholas Card, a neuroengineer at UC Davis, explains, “We first go from brain data to phonemes, and then from phonemes to words.” This transformative process enables individuals like Harrell to regain the ability to communicate effectively.

A Revolutionary Communication Tool

Just one month following the surgery, Harrell began utilizing the device. The results were astonishing. The team managed to get his speech decoder operational on the very first day. Initially equipped with a vocabulary of 50 words, Harrell achieved a staggering 99.6% accuracy in expressing his intended words. Over time, this vocabulary expanded dramatically to encompass 125,000 words, with an impressive accuracy rate of 97.5%.

The Impact on Daily Life

Harrell’s experience as a “power user” of this speech BCI has transformed not only his ability to communicate but also the overall quality of his life. Within just 22.6 months after the implantation, he had clocked more than 3,800 hours of device usage at home, often without the presence of researchers. This kind of autonomy is unprecedented for individuals living with ALS and marks a significant shift in how technology can empower those facing similar challenges.

A Future Full of Possibilities

As the team continues to refine the technology, Harrell’s optimistic outlook epitomizes the potential for similar advancements in the lives of others living with ALS and other neurodegenerative conditions. His statement, “Any one of these things would be an absolute godsend of improvement. To have all of them, and many, many more, is truly revolutionary,” resonates profoundly as we consider the limitless possibilities that lie ahead in the field of assistive technology.
